start to harden off your seedlings. To do this, place them outside in a protected location for an hour or so. Each day, increase the amount of time they spend and the amount of direct sunlight they are exposed to outdoors.

Cabbage can be grown in containers. A single head of cabbage can be grown in an 8-inch pot. Plant cabbages in larger containers on 12-inch centers. A cabbage will grow easily in a container at least 8 inches (20cm) deep and wide. In large containers grow cabbage on 12-inch (30cm)ce...
